   Here's a mockup with a line under the toolbar, without adding spacing:
   
   
![line](https://user-images.githubusercontent.com/886243/120501143-5d6b8800-c38f-11eb-9d6f-c32621020b69.png)
   
   I don't think the line works very well here. It makes things look too 
cramped--alternatively it will require more margin to be added back around the 
toolbar, which consumes precious vertical space. Alternatively, different 
background colors don't look consistent; it's kind of like using too many fonts 
in a text document. Plus, whenever there's a change in the background color you 
need additional margin.
   
   (On the topic of "change in background color", I also experimented with 
making the menu bar grey, or the toolbar white, to avoid the change between the 
menu bar and the toolbar. But the menu bar is always white on Windows 10, and a 
white toolbar looked odd.)
   
   I do understand what you mean by "irregularity" with the space next to the 
tabs. But most of the time this will be filled up by tabs, so the typical 
appearance of the IDE won't have this problem.
